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a  season-high score is even better (just ask Prep Charter). Everything went their way against the Martin Luther King Cougars on Friday as they made off with  a  10-1 win. The final result isn't all that surprising considering Prep Charter's considerable advantage  in MaxPreps' Pennsylvania soccer rankings (they are ranked 135th, while Martin Luther King are ranked 453rd).
The  victory made it two in a row for Prep Charter and  bumps their season record up to 6-1. The  w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as  they  scored 15  goals over those two  matchups. As for Martin Luther King,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-7.
 Looking ahead, Prep Charter will look to defend their home pitch  on Tuesday against Hill Freedman World Academy  at 3:15  p.m. As for Martin Luther King, they will head out to  face off against Science Leadership Academy at Beeber  at 3:15  p.m.  on Tuesday.
